What a comprehensive look at how the processed food giants (e.g., Kraft, Philip Morris, etc.) hook us on their super-processed products. For instance, "as it turns out, the manufacturers of processed foods have been creating a desire for salt where none existed before" (pg. 279). . .Babies love sugar the instant they are born . . .But babies do NOT like salt" (ibid). We have to be taught to like it. Why should we fall for that?

I think I basically knew most of the nutritional information here (short version: too much sugar, fat, and salt is bad for us, processed foods contain too much of them, and processed foods also are specifically engineered to encourage us to eat too much). What did strike me was the similarities between the effect of sugar on our physiology and brain, and that of addictive drugs (recently promoted in my consciousness by Clean: Overcoming Addiction and Ending America's Greatest Tragedy).
